Xingwang Chen is a scholar working on Electrical and Electronic Engineering, Civil and Structural Engineering and Computational Mechanics. According to data from OpenAlex, Xingwang Chen has authored 39 papers receiving a total of 818 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ering, 7 papers in Civil and Structural Engineering and 7 papers in Computational Mechanics. Recurrent topics in Xingwang Chen's work include Lattice Boltzmann Simulation Studies (5 papers),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(4 papers) and Aerosol Filtration and Electrostatic Precipitation (4 papers). Xingwang Chen is often cited by papers focused on Lattice Boltzmann Simulation Studies (5 papers), Remote Sensing and LiDAR Applications (4 papers) and Aerosol Filtration and Electrostatic Precipitation (4 papers). Xingwang Chen coll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Ghana. Xingwang Chen's co-authors include Yan Peng, Wei Liao, Li‐Shi Luo, Wei Zhang, Baochang Shi, Rui Du, Guoqing Di, Bin Deng, Rui Du and Bing Zhou and has published in prestigious journals such as Advanced Materials, Scientific Reports and Construction and Building Materials.
